Output 74db5eef519fd3d4de1af6ad39c4496f8210aa9026f7ec023cec04bddbe5b791:32

value
70066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cf30fc5ea9391b995a33fb74e85a4bedb0d88e6 OP_EQUALVERIFY OP_CHECKSIG
address
19UULsCAvWUXoSPz37Jm2PiuLPQ1qdWuNS
transaction
74db5eef519fd3d4de1af6ad39c4496f8210aa9026f7ec023cec04bddbe5b791
confirmations
464715
spent
true